What Does Error E116 Mean?

The Thermador oven error E116 indicates a malfunction related to the meat probe circuit or temperature sensor. This error often emerges when the probe is in use or after cooking, resulting in erratic temperature readings, beeping sounds, and an inability to register meat probe readings. The primary causes include a faulty meat probe or issues with the meat probe connection.

How to Fix Error E116

DIY Fix Check and reseat the meat probe connection

  1. Turn off and unplug the oven or switch off the circuit breaker.
  2. Locate the meat probe receptacle inside the oven.
  3. Disconnect and then securely reconnect the meat probe, ensuring firm contact.
  4. Power the oven back on and test with the probe to see if the error persists.

Technician Only Inspect/replace meat probe and receptacle wiring

  1. Disconnect electrical power to the oven.
  2. Inspect meat probe wiring harness and receptacle for damage, corrosion, or loose connections.
  3. Replace the meat probe if the wiring and receptacle are intact but error persists.
  4. If replaced meat probe does not resolve the error, test/replace the meat probe receptacle and associated wiring harness.
  5. Test oven operation after each repair step to confirm resolution.

Parts needed: Meat probe, Meat probe receptacle, Wire harness
